Activity 2: FACTOR ME! Directions: Identify the prime factors of the following polynomials. Number 1 is done for you. Polynomial Prime Factors 1. 18y 2. 25x 3. 100y2 4. 64a3b2 5. 343xy3
To factor a monomial, binomial and trinomial are to rewrite the equation into the product of two binomials. It means that we will rewrite the trinomial in the form (a + b) (a + c). It is important as fundamental skills in algebra in solving complex problems. You can factor out the polynomials using Greatest Common Factor
Greatest Common Factor
Greatest common Factor (GCF) of a set of numbers or varaibles that is the largest number possible factor of all those numbers.
Identify all the prime factors of each monomial. You can use continuous division
1. 18y
18y
÷ 2 | 18y
÷ 3 | 9y
÷ 3 | 3y
| y
Prime Factors: 2 • 3 • 3 • y
2. 25x
| 25x
÷ 5 | 25x
÷ 5 | 5x
| x
Prime Factors: 5 • 5 • x
3. 100y²
| 100y²
÷ 5 | 100y²
÷ 5 | 20y²
÷ 2 | 4y²
÷ 2 | 2y²
÷ y | y
Prime Factors: 2 • 2 • 5 • 5 • y • y
4. 64a3b2
| 64a³b²
÷ 2 | 64a³b²
÷ 2 | 32a³b²
÷ 2 | 16a³b²
÷ 2 | 8a³b²
÷ 2 | 4a³b²
÷ 2 | 2a³b²
÷ a | a²b²
÷ a | ab²
÷ a | b²
÷ b | b
Prime Factors: 2 • 2 • 2 • 2 • 2 • 2 • a • a • a • b • b
5. 343xy3
| 343xy³
÷ 7 | 343xy³
÷ 7 | 49xy³
÷ 7 | 7xy³
÷ x | xy³
÷ y | y²
÷ y | y
Prime Factors: 7 • 7 • 7 • x • y • y • y
Key Points on Factoring
For Monomial
First, list down all the posible common factor of teach monomial.
The greatest common factor is also the common monomial factor of set of monomial.
Polynomials
First, think a factor for both first and last term.
If all the sign of each terms are positive, the sign must be all positive for both binomial factor. For example, (x²+5x+6) = (x+2)(x+3).
If the sign of first and last term of the trinomials are positive, the sign of the two binomial factor are both negative. For example, (x²-5x+6) = (x-2)(x-3).
Apply the reveres FOIL method, in factoring for quadratic trinomials.
Always check first the GCF of the first terms and last terms. This is the first step in factoring.
Factors are always in written in lowest term.
Don't forget to double check the factor.
